Adam Morgan
Robotics Engineer & AI Specialist
I work across the full spectrum of engineering — from programming industrial robots and developing AI systems to building web applications and 3D printing prototypes. My clients and collaborators range from university research teams to businesses looking to automate processes or integrate AI into their workflows.
What sets my work apart is the combination of academic research and practical engineering. With a Masters in Robotics, 5 published papers, and hands-on experience with 10+ robot platforms, I bring research-grade rigour to real-world problems. My IT background means I also understand the infrastructure side — networking, servers, security — not just the application layer.
Currently I'm a Tutor in Robotics at Swansea University's Mechanical Engineering Department, where I coordinate digital manufacturing modules and manage the robotics lab. Alongside teaching, I continue active research in robot sensor integration and advanced manufacturing, and take on consulting and development projects.

Swansea University RepositoryIntroducing RSI Research Interface: A Python Interface for KUKA Robots
Research Paper
Development of a Python-based interface for KUKA Robot Sensor Interface (RSI), enabling streamlined communication and control for research applications.
